What is veteransdependents benefits enrollment form

The Veterans/Dependents Benefits Enrollment Form is a document used by veterans and their dependents to apply for educational benefits at Santa Rosa Junior College (SRJC).

What is the Veterans/Dependents Benefits Enrollment Form?

The Veterans/Dependents Benefits Enrollment Form serves as a crucial resource for veterans and their dependents seeking educational benefits. This form collects essential personal information, such as Social Security Number, mailing address, and phone number, as well as academic details like prior academic history and transcripts. Completing this form is vital, as it determines eligibility for various veterans education benefits, facilitating access to financial support for education.
